An entry-level HTC device has been leaked via EXIF data found in the camera’s presumed first image. Â Tipped as having a codename of HTC Golf, it sounds like the handset maker may be aiming for the lower end of the spectrum. Â Rumored specs include Android 4.0 Ice Cream Sandwich, a display around 3.5-inches, 512MB RAM, 4GB internal storage, and slower speed HSDPA. Â As far as the camera goes, the EXIF data from the picture reveals that it is only 3-megapixels, much lower than the 5MP/8MP stuff we’re getting used to seeing. Â All that said, this should ultimately be a budget-friendly Android for first-time smartphone buyers.
